Scientific Calculator TI Online Formula and Mathematical Explanation
The scientific calculator ti online operates based on the Order of Operations (PEMDAS/BODMAS). When you input a complex string like sin(30) + 5 * 2^3, the internal engine of the scientific calculator ti online breaks down the syntax into executable nodes.
| Variable/Function | Mathematical Meaning | Unit/Input Type | Typical Range |
|---|---|---|---|
| θ (Theta) | Angle for trigonometric functions | Deg / Rad | -∞ to +∞ |
| log(x) | Common Logarithm (Base 10) | Real Number | x > 0 |
| ln(x) | Natural Logarithm (Base e) | Real Number | x > 0 |
| pow(x, y) | Power function (x raised to y) | Real / Integer | All Real |
| sqrt(x) | Square root of x | Non-negative | x ≥ 0 |
Practical Examples (Real-World Use Cases)
Example 1: Engineering Physics
Suppose you are calculating the displacement of a projectile. You might need to use the scientific calculator ti online to solve v * t * cos(θ). If velocity (v) is 50 m/s, time (t) is 5 seconds, and θ is 45 degrees, you would enter 50 * 5 * cos(45) into the scientific calculator ti online. The result would accurately reflect the horizontal distance covered.
Example 2: Compound Interest Modeling
Financial planners often use a scientific calculator ti online to calculate future value. The formula P * (1 + r/n)^(nt) can be entered directly. If you have $10,000 at a 5% rate compounded monthly for 10 years, you enter 10000 * pow((1 + 0.05/12), 120). The scientific calculator ti online provides the total balance with high precision.

Key Factors That Affect Scientific Calculator TI Online Results
- Angle Mode: The most common error in scientific calculator ti online usage is forgetting to toggle between Degrees and Radians.
- Parentheses Placement: Proper nesting of parentheses is vital for correct PEMDAS execution.
- Floating Point Precision: The scientific calculator ti online handles decimals differently than basic processors, ensuring minimal rounding errors.
- Function Domains: Attempting to calculate the square root of a negative or the log of zero will result in an error message.
- Memory Usage: Clearing the calculator regularly ensures that previous constants do not interfere with new calculations.
